#7178d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7178d1 is composed of 44.3% red, 47.1%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45.9% cyan, 42.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 235.6 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 63.1%. #7178d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2f0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

● #7178d1 color description : Slightly desaturated blue.
#7178d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7178d1 has RGB values of R:113, G:120,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.46,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 7436497.
